Twelve GC Winter Athletes Named SLIAC All-Academic

Published: April 13, 2021

ST. LOUIS, Mo. - Greenville College mens and womens basketball student-athletes were among the best academically in the conference in Mondays release of the SLIAC all-academic honors.

Twelve of the 45 SLIAC all-academic award recipients in the winter were Greenville College students, accounting for better than 25% of the 45 award winners in a conference of nine teams.

The recipients were varsity members of their school's men's or women's basketball squad for theWinter 2011-12 season. Other selection criteria include: (1) Minimum 3.5 cumulative grade point average, (2) At least sophomore academic standing and (3) Have at least one full year at current institution (first year transfers and true freshmen are not eligible).
